Remote administration of the symbol digit modalities test to individuals with multiple sclerosis is reliable: A short report

Tehila Eilam‐Stock, Michael Shaw, Kathleen Sherman, Lauren Krupp, Leigh Charvet

2021Multiple Sclerosis Journal - Experimental Translational and Clinical20 citationsDOIOpen Access PDF

Abstract

BACKGROUND: The Symbol Digit Modalities Test (SDMT) is the gold standard for cognitive screening in multiple sclerosis (MS). OBJECTIVE: Due to the recent COVID-19 pandemic and the increased need for virtual clinical visits, we examined the reliability of remote administration of the SDMT vs. standard in-person administration to individuals with MS. CONCLUSION: Remote administration of the SDMT is a reliable cognitive screening approach in MS.
